
Actions in favour of medern and
contemporary art
Modern art: enriching public collections and developings skills
The regional museums work with The Fonds Régional dAcquisition
pour les Musées (FRAM) to build up public holdings, on the initiative
of the Rhône-Alpes curators group.
The regional union for the development of lithography in Villeurbanne pursues
an active artistic policy focusing on the creation of original lithographs,
while its commercial service sells prints and provides training courses.
Contemporary art: communicating
contemporary aesthetics
The Nouveau Musée in Villeurbanne and Le Magasin in Grenoble, the
regions two flagship institutions, are both supported by the council
in their work of exhibiting and developing awareness of art. Support is
also given to smaller exhibition spaces, particularly in rural areas.
These are essential to the diffusion of contemporary art.
This network is enriched by the Lyon Biennale, which is an event of international
stature.
The council also provides selective backing to over 50 artistic events in
the Rhône-Alpes region.
The Fonds Régional dArt Contemporain is an instrument for the
decentralization of contemporary art. By its acquisitions policy it helps
enrich the promotion of contemporary art in the area. Its contribution takes
the form of loans for ready-curated exhibitions and educational
actions.
The visual arts: supporting artists
The regional council also supports artists workshops, such as Moly
Sabata and Art III in Valence. In addition the Maison des arts plastiques
de Rhône-Alpes runs an information and advisory service for artists
and publishes the annual visual arts directory for the region.
This policy is given further resonance through work in schools.
The process of familiarization with contemporary art is punctuated by the
biennial event, Carambolage. The 1997 edition will be held in Catalonia
and is curated by Le Magasin in Grenoble.
The regions 5 art schools constitute a nursery for promising talent
and work in close co-operation with the art centres to maximize career opportunities.
Likewise, the FRAC also buys works from art school graduates.
The role of the regional council has two main objectves: to ensure cohesion
and co-operation between the various local establishments, and to help provide
professional opportunities for students.
As regards familiarization, there are a number of regional events designed
to further awareness of the visual arts.
The graphic arts month at Echirolles is one of the internationally renowned
events supported at a regional level.
In all, the global budget devoted to modern and contemporary art by the
Regional Council represents more that 11 million francs.
